Feiyu Chen is an emerging researcher specializing in the design and optimization of electric motors, with a particular focus on permanent magnet synchronous motor (PMSM) technology. His work centers on advancing motor performance for demanding applications that require precise torque control, high efficiency, and compact design solutions. Chen's most notable contribution to date is his 2024 study on multi-objective optimization of outer-rotor permanent magnet synchronous motors, targeting the challenging combination of low-speed operation, high-torque output, and minimized torque ripple — characteristics critically sought after in robotics, electric vehicles, and direct-drive industrial systems. By applying multi-objective optimization frameworks, Chen addresses the inherent trade-offs in motor design, pushing the boundaries of what is achievable within practical engineering constraints.
